Short answer is, you can't, firstly because there is no ARM binary of DisplayLinkManager available. Only x86/amd64 architectures are supported.

However, longer answer is here: https://displaylink.org/forum/showpo...93&postcount=5

This didn't change since the time of writing, in fact last time I tried vc4 it was behaving even worse than in past.

Again, if someone gets successful with udl, we'd be happy to release DLM to work with evdi.
